TEN is a unique architecture, design, and research association dedicated to the principle that effective design translates into tangible value. With a core mission centered around public interest themes and open exploration within the built environment, TEN operates under a unified statutory framework that encourages collaborative discourse and innovative practices.
Emulating the structure of a record label, TEN fosters interdependent workgroups that emphasize design through research. The association aims to envision, delve into, and produce groundbreaking ideas that articulate and broaden emerging practices in the realm of architecture and urban development. By harnessing the power of collaborative efforts, TEN seeks to create new realities through building prototypes, urban propositions, and algorithmic design.
TEN thrives on partnerships with a diverse range of collaborators, including colleagues, institutional partners, and private clients. This extensive network amplifies its capabilities to explore innovative solutions and experimental designs that address contemporary challenges within the built environment.
To effectively manage its multifaceted initiatives, TEN operates through three distinct legal entities:
| Entity | Type | Purpose |
|---|---|---|
| INSTITUTE | Non-Profit Association | Public Engagement and Research |
| STUDIO | Collection of Single Companies | Design and Innovation Execution |
| WORKS | Limited Share Company | Commercial Projects and Ventures |
